What companies run services between Portsmouth, England and Stoke Poges, England?

South Western Railway operates a train from Portsmouth & Southsea to Basingstoke hourly. Tickets cost £19–45 and the journey takes 1h 11m. Alternatively, you can take a bus from The Hard Interchange to Wexham Roundabout via Heathrow Terminal 5 and Brunel Way in around 2h 29m.
